Block

#23,315,786
Block Number
23,315,786 @ 11/21/2025, 01:28:30
Status
Finalized
ID
0x0163c54a37bfd61555d5c6edabfced4a7a16ccc479cedd4f1fa37550880c0f66
Transactions
Gas Used
1563203/40000000 (3.91% Used)
Base Fee
10,000 Gwei
Total Score
2,278,598,183 (+101)
Rewards
0.81 VTHO